MINOR ADOPTIONS are handled by the Juvenile Court and ADULT ADOPTIONS are handled by the Probate Court.  

ALL DOCUMENTS SUBMITTED TO THE COURT SHOULD BE SUBMITTED IN DUPLICATE.  The Court will keep and file one set of copies.  If you would like the Juvenile Clerk of Court's office to make additional copies for you, the cost will be $1.25 per page.

 

Petition for Adoptive Placement: Petition to seek the court's approval for the placement of a child in a home for adoption.  A petition for termination of parental rights must accompany this petition.

Registration of a Foreign Adoption: Adoption of a child who was born and adopted in a foreign jurisdiction.  NO HEARING IS NECESSARY.

Adoption Search Information: Wisconsin's Adoption Records Search Program works with adoptees, adults whose birth parents' rights were terminated, and birth parents to gain access to vital pieces of adoptees' social and medical histories.  Information can also be requested through the court using the Request to Disclose Adoption Court Records form.

SERVICE: The petitioner is responsible for service and/or notice.  For additional information, please consult Wisconsin Statute 48.88(1m).
